Ecommerce Platforms Fact Sheet
Find the right ecommerce platform for your business needs, technical requirements, and growth goals. Make an informed decision that sets your business up for success.
Key Decision Factors
When choosing an ecommerce platform, consider these critical factors that impact your business success, operational efficiency, and long-term growth.
Business Size & Stage
Your current revenue, team size, and growth trajectory determine which platforms can scale with you.
Technical Requirements
Consider your technical expertise, customization needs, and integration requirements.
Operational Complexity
Inventory management, fulfillment, multi-channel selling, and international expansion needs.
Business Size & Stage Considerations
Your business stage significantly impacts platform requirements. A startup has different needs than a growing business or an established enterprise.
Startup/Solo Business
Revenue: $0-$50K/year
Team: 1-2 people
Products: 10-100 SKUs
- Low monthly costs ($0-$50/month)
- Easy setup and management
- Essential features only
- Quick time to market
Best Platforms: Shopify Basic, WooCommerce, Squarespace
Growing Business
Revenue: $50K-$1M/year
Team: 3-10 people
Products: 100-1,000 SKUs
- Mid-tier pricing ($50-$300/month)
- Advanced features needed
- Multi-channel selling
- Better analytics and reporting
Best Platforms: Shopify, BigCommerce, Adobe Commerce
Enterprise
Revenue: $1M+/year
Team: 10+ people
Products: 1,000+ SKUs
- Enterprise pricing ($2K+/month)
- Custom development capabilities
- Advanced integrations
- Dedicated support
Best Platforms: Salesforce Commerce Cloud, SAP Commerce Cloud, Shopify Plus
Technical Requirements & Expertise
Your technical capabilities and requirements determine whether you need a fully managed platform or a self-hosted solution with more control.
Non-Technical Users
If you prefer not to deal with technical setup, maintenance, or hosting, choose a fully managed SaaS platform.
- No coding required
- Automatic updates and security
- Built-in hosting and CDN
- 24/7 support included
Best Options: Shopify, BigCommerce, Squarespace
Technical Users/Developers
If you have technical skills or a development team, self-hosted platforms offer more flexibility and control.
- Full code access and customization
- Control over hosting and infrastructure
- Lower long-term costs
- Requires technical maintenance
Best Options: WooCommerce, Adobe Commerce, OpenCart
Operational Complexity & Requirements
The complexity of your operations - from inventory management to multi-channel selling - determines which platform features you need.
Simple Operations
Single location, basic inventory, simple shipping, one sales channel.
- Basic inventory tracking
- Standard shipping options
- Single currency and language
- Online store only
Platforms: Most platforms can handle this. Choose based on cost and ease of use.
Complex Operations
Multiple locations, advanced inventory, complex shipping, multi-channel, international.
- Multi-warehouse inventory
- Complex shipping rules and carriers
- Multi-currency and tax handling
- Marketplace integrations
- ERP/CRM integrations
Platforms: Shopify Plus, BigCommerce, Adobe Commerce
Platform Categories
Ecommerce platforms fall into several categories, each with different strengths, pricing models, and use cases.
Hosted Platforms
Fully managed solutions like Shopify and BigCommerce. Fast setup, minimal technical overhead.
- Fully managed hosting
- Automatic updates
- Built-in security
- Monthly subscription model
Self-Hosted Platforms
Open-source solutions like WooCommerce and Magento. Maximum flexibility, requires hosting.
- Full control and customization
- Open-source (often free)
- Requires hosting setup
- Manual maintenance
Headless Commerce
API-first platforms for custom frontends. Best for brands with unique requirements.
- Complete frontend freedom
- Omnichannel capabilities
- Requires development resources
- Higher implementation cost
Understanding Platform Architecture
Hosted SaaS Platforms
Examples: Shopify, BigCommerce, Squarespace, Wix
Everything runs on the platform's servers. You access your store through a web browser, and the platform handles all infrastructure, security, and updates.
- Pros: Easy setup, automatic updates, reliable performance, included support
- Cons: Less customization, monthly fees, platform lock-in
- Best For: Non-technical users, quick launches, predictable costs
Self-Hosted Platforms
Examples: WooCommerce, Adobe Commerce, OpenCart, PrestaShop
You install the platform software on your own server (or hosting provider). You have complete control but are responsible for maintenance.
- Pros: Full control, unlimited customization, lower long-term costs, no platform lock-in
- Cons: Technical knowledge required, manual updates, hosting management
- Best For: Technical users, unique requirements, cost optimization
Essential Platform Features
Key features to evaluate when comparing ecommerce platforms.
Product Management
- Unlimited products (or reasonable limits)
- Product variants and options
- Bulk import/export
- Digital product support
- Inventory tracking
Payment Processing
- Multiple payment gateways
- Secure checkout (PCI compliance)
- Subscription/recurring payments
- Multi-currency support
- Transaction fee transparency
Shipping & Fulfillment
- Multiple shipping carriers
- Real-time shipping rates
- Multi-warehouse support
- Fulfillment integrations
- International shipping
Marketing & SEO
- SEO-friendly URLs and structure
- Blog and content management
- Email marketing integration
- Discount codes and promotions
- Social media integration
Ecommerce Platform Guides by Business Type
Explore detailed platform recommendations tailored to your specific business model:
Specialized guides: Enterprise B2B, Solo Dropshipping, Growing Business Dropshipping, Growing Digital Products, and Small Business Retail.
Get Your Personalized Recommendation
Choosing the right ecommerce platform is a critical decision that impacts your business for years to come. Our recommendation engine analyzes your specific business needs, technical capabilities, budget constraints, and growth plans to match you with the ideal platform.
Answer a few questions about your business, and we'll provide a detailed recommendation with platform comparisons, feature analysis, implementation guidance, and cost projections.
Start the Quiz